Currently we are running our HP FB950 with an Onix Production House Rip 10. We no longer have access to that rip and the computer that had the rip on it, including the dongle. We do have the Proprietary Video Language network card that connected the computer to the HP.

We are in a process of getting a different computer that is 32 bit, I was told to make sure that the operating system is XP service Pac 2. I was told that the card will work the best with this configuration. Unless the information I got is wrong.

As I said Onix Production house 10 is not available to us any more. We ether have to buy a new on OR..... Any one have other options?

Is there another RIP that we could buy to drive the HP Scitex FB950?

Thanks for your advice.
 
Bruce,

Looks like you've got two choices to drive that machine: Onyx, or Caldera.

However, neither of them will drive it in their currently released version. For Onyx, you'd have to use 10.1 or earlier, and for Caldera, 7.56 or earlier. However, Caldera is Linux based. Typically people run it on Macs, but only the Kubuntu version will drive this particular printer. So you'd need to configure a Linux box as well.
